SARANAC LAKE — After recording a win a couple of days ago, the Saranac Lake Placid varsity lacrosse team struggled to get things going in their home opener on May 2. The team fell 23-8 to the Salmon River Shamrocks.

LAKE PLACID — Despite windy and cold temperatures, the Lake Placid tennis teams were able to come away with victories over the Northern Adirondack Bobcats at home on April 27.
The Blue Bombers girls team posted a 5-0 victory over Northern Adirondack, while the Lake Placid boys won 3-2. ...
Olympic bobsled pilot Elana Meyers Taylor was the guest speaker Wednesday, May 4 at a ceremony on the South Lawn of the White House to celebrate the accomplishments of U.S. Olympians and Paralympians over the past two years.

Keene resident Cassie Baillargeon completed her first Boston Marathon on April 18.
She said it might be one of the most enjoyable marathons she had ever run.

LAKE PLACID — Katie Uhlaender, a five-time Olympic skeleton racer living at the Olympic Training Center, flew to Fiji on Saturday, April 23 to be part of the crew filming the 43rd season of the television reality show “Survivor.”
